CVE-2021-42530: XMP-Toolkit SDK Stack-based Buffer Overflow Could Lead To Arbitrary Code Execution

XMP Toolkit SDK version 2021.07 (and earlier) is affected by a stack-based buffer overflow vulnerability potentially resulting in arbitrary code execution in the context of the current user. Exploitation requires user interaction in that a victim must open a crafted file.

Plain-English summary

CVE-2021-42530 is a high-severity flaw in Adobe XMP Toolkit SDK 2021.07 and earlier. A user opening a maliciously crafted file could allow code to run with that user’s permissions, creating risk for endpoints and applications that process untrusted files.

Executive priority

Treat as a high-priority patching and inventory issue for file-processing systems. Business urgency is highest where users or services routinely open externally supplied documents, images, or media.

Technical view

The issue is a CWE-121 stack-based buffer overflow in XMP Toolkit SDK. CVSS 3.1 is 7.8 with local attack vector, no privileges required, user interaction required, and high confidentiality, integrity, and availability impact.

Likely exposure

Exposure is likely where Adobe XMP Toolkit SDK 2021.07 or earlier is embedded or where Debian systems use affected exempi packages. The provided sources do not enumerate all downstream products.

Exploitation context

Exploitation requires a victim to open a crafted file. The source bundle does not show CISA KEV listing or cited evidence of active exploitation, so active exploitation should not be claimed from these sources.

Researcher notes

Evidence supports memory-corruption impact and arbitrary code execution in the current user context. Affected version detail is limited to 2021.07 and earlier, with Debian advisories for exempi. Downstream exposure needs local software inventory.

Mitigation direction

  • Apply Adobe guidance from APSB21-108 for XMP Toolkit SDK.
  • Apply Debian LTS exempi security updates where applicable.
  • Inventory software that embeds or packages XMP Toolkit functionality.
  • Limit processing of untrusted files until affected components are patched.
  • Check vendor advisories for downstream products using XMP Toolkit.

Validation and detection

  • Confirm XMP Toolkit SDK versions are newer than 2021.07 where used.
  • Check Debian systems for patched exempi package status.
  • Identify workflows that open or parse user-supplied metadata files.
  • Verify endpoint controls cover malicious document and media delivery paths.
  • Document any unsupported or embedded copies requiring vendor follow-up.
